Things just arent getting any easier for running back Nick Luchey.
On Wednesday, Luchey returned to practice for the first time since injuring a calf, which has kept him out of the first three games. But Lucheys practice time was short-lived, as a tipped pass went off his hand, shattering his left thumb.
"This has been a season of hell for me," Luchey said. "I finally get back and then this happens."
Luchey hasnt been ruled out for Monday nights game at Chicago, but he knows that a lot has to happen between now and then for him to be able to play.
"Theyre trying to build a cast that would completely immobilize it, so I could play ASAP," Luchey said. "But right now, if it got hit again, it would shatter more and Id have to have surgery."
Surgery still might be in the cards for Luchey regardless of whether he plays against the Bears. One of the possibilities is to insert a pin to stabilize his thumb, but if he has that done, he would miss two to three weeks.
"Its really a damned-if-you-do, damned-if-you-dont deal," Luchey said. "Theres still a chance that if I dont play, it will heal on its own."
Both of Lucheys injuries have occurred in practice, which makes it even more frustrating.
"First I hurt my calf just going in motion and then someone tips a ball and I hurt my thumb," Luchey said. "I want to play so badly that everything has been so frustrating. ..."
